Christopher Columbus, who sailed the ocean blue, landed on the island called Cuba in 1492 and claimed that island as a colony for the Kingdom of Spain.  Cuba remained in that status for some 400 years until the Spanish-American War of 1898 after which it gained independence from Spain but became a de facto United States protectorate in 1902.

Tired of putting up with the aggressive, oppressive and war-mongering ways of America and her puppet dictator Batista, the people of Cuba revolted in 1959 in what became known as the “July 26 movement”, led by Fidel Castro.  Seizing the reins of government, that group of revolutionaries formed the Communist Party of Cuba and have run Cuba ever since.
